Depends on what you are planting and the rates they sprayed at. It is just a guess without knowing, particularly what they sprayed and how much. However, you are looking at what, 6 months since they sprayed for a spring planting, give or take? Most herbicides they would be using shouldn't interfere with most things you plant. With that said, some crops are very sensitive to sulfonyl urea herbicide (like Oust) and may show some injury.
